Toggle navigation
Lan Zhenxu
Home
About
Tags
Tags
keep hungry keep foolish
计算机基础
原生js
轮播图
算法
二维数组
jsonp
跨域
位运算
async
await
forEach
map
浅拷贝
深拷贝
变量提升
函数提升
http/2
xss
csrf
js函数
调用方式
this
this指向
节流
防抖
mvvm
model-view-viewmodel
双向绑定
meta
SSL
SSH
https
密钥
Nginx
ajax
原生
DNS
Dom操作
pwa
子网掩码
如何判断两个ip是否是同一个网段
块格式化上下文
Block Formatting Context
babel
CSS优先级
linux相关
let var
贪心
分治
动态规划
回溯
分支界限
x-frame-options
强缓存
协商缓存
单元测试
字典序
export
import
moudle.export
exports
UDX
child_process
udx
映射
created
mounted
索引
TCP
UDP
瀑布模型
webpack
科研
CSS positoin属性值
js正则表达式
数据属性
访问器属性
js tips
canvas
基本操作
process
回流
重绘
Array.prototype.sort()
Object.create()与new Obj()
addEventListener
bind()
prototype
__proto__
for in
for of
img转base64
类数组
立即执行函数
js全局函数
论文思路
padSrart
padEnd
charCodeAt
charAt
对象属性
属性个数
科学研究
虚拟dom
diff
登录
vuex
开发笔记
bitmap
css3垂直居中4种方式
CSS动画
transition&animation
圣杯布局和双飞翼
flex
找工作记录
函数柯里化
路由组件懒加载
v-if/show的合理使用
for循环中添加key
图片懒加载
减少watch的使用
DNS劫持
tcp
udp
cookie
session
moudle.exports,exports
export,export default
promise
斐波那契
非递归
闭包
应用场景
ObjectDefineProperty
缺点
svg
webgl
Promise
串行、并行
git命令
toString()
parseInt()
Vue-Router
路由原理
encodeURL
encodeURLComponent
nodejs
浏览器
nextTick
MD5
SHA
Typescript
Apache
单线程
非阻塞IO
事件驱动/事件循环
React基本
计算机基础
计算机基础
计算机基础
原生js
first blog
搭建博客记录一些学习过程
轮播图
first blog
搭建博客记录一些学习过程
算法
顺时针打印矩阵
刷算法的心路历程
二维数组
顺时针打印矩阵
刷算法的心路历程
jsonp
jsonp
jsonp跨域原理
跨域
jsonp
jsonp跨域原理
位运算
位运算
位运算总结
async
async await
async await的作用
await
async await
async await的作用
forEach
Array遍历方法forEach,map
forEach(),map()
map
Array遍历方法forEach,map
forEach(),map()
浅拷贝
深拷贝、浅拷贝
拷贝
浅拷贝和深拷贝
浅拷贝和深拷贝
深拷贝
深拷贝、浅拷贝
拷贝
浅拷贝和深拷贝
浅拷贝和深拷贝
变量提升
变量提升和函数提升
js基础
函数提升
变量提升和函数提升
js基础
http/2
http2.0
http2.0
xss
xss,csrf
web安全
csrf
xss,csrf
web安全
js函数
js函数的几种调用方式
函数调用方式
调用方式
js函数的几种调用方式
函数调用方式
this
this的指向
this的指向
this指向
this的指向
this的指向
节流
函数节流,防抖
函数节流防抖
防抖
函数节流,防抖
函数节流防抖
mvvm
mvvm及双向绑定
mvvm
model-view-viewmodel
mvvm及双向绑定
mvvm
双向绑定
mvvm及双向绑定
mvvm
meta
meta
meta
SSL
SSL
web安全传输协议
SSH
SSL
web安全传输协议
https
SSL
web安全传输协议
密钥
SSL
web安全传输协议
Nginx
Apache\Nginx
核心概念
Nginx
njinx入门
ajax
原生ajax及其请求过程
ajax
原生
原生ajax及其请求过程
ajax
DNS
DNS劫持
内容
DNS
DNS域名解析
Dom操作
Dom操作
dom操作
pwa
pwa
pwa
子网掩码
如何判断两个ip是否是同一个网段
子网掩码的概念及其作用
如何判断两个ip是否是同一个网段
如何判断两个ip是否是同一个网段
子网掩码的概念及其作用
块格式化上下文
BFC
bfc
Block Formatting Context
BFC
bfc
babel
babel
babel原理
CSS优先级
DNS
DNS域名解析
linux相关
linux
linux
let var
iframe
iframe
笔试题重难点笔记
笔试题笔记
贪心
算法分类
主要的算法分类
分治
算法分类
主要的算法分类
动态规划
动态规划
动态规划
算法分类
主要的算法分类
回溯
算法分类
主要的算法分类
分支界限
算法分类
主要的算法分类
x-frame-options
x-frame-options
http header
强缓存
浏览器缓存
强缓存和协商缓存
协商缓存
浏览器缓存
强缓存和协商缓存
单元测试
测试相关
软件工程复习
字典序
块级元素和行内元素
块级元素
块级元素和行内元素
块级元素
export
export&import
export&import
import
export&import
export&import
moudle.export
moudle.export&exports
moudle.export,export
exports
moudle.export&exports
moudle.export,export
UDX
UDX
UDX
child_process
node child_process
child_process
udx
udx映射
udx映射
映射
udx映射
udx映射
created
vue生命周期
created和mounted
mounted
vue生命周期
created和mounted
索引
display属性值
css
mongodb学习笔记
笔记
TCP
TCP/UDP
区别、比较
UDP
TCP/UDP
区别、比较
瀑布模型
软件工程-开发模型
开发模型
webpack
WebPack
内容
webpack
webpack
科研
canvas
双峰线
科研
科研
CSS positoin属性值
position属性值
css
js正则表达式
js正则表达式
正则
数据属性
js对象
杂记
访问器属性
js对象
杂记
js tips
javascript
tips
canvas
地理数据可视化
canvas/svg/webgl
canvas
基本操作
基本操作
canvas
基本操作
process
node process
process
回流
回流与重绘
回流 重绘
重绘
回流与重绘
回流 重绘
Array.prototype.sort()
Array.prototype.sort()
Array.prototype.sort()
Object.create()与new Obj()
Object.create()与new Obj()
Object.create()与new Obj()
addEventListener
addEventListener与一般事件的区别
addEventListener('eventType',function(){})
bind()
javascript bind()
bind()
prototype
prototype和__proto__
prototype和__proto__
__proto__
prototype和__proto__
prototype和__proto__
for in
for in/of
for in/of
for of
for in/of
for in/of
img转base64
img转base64
img转base64
类数组
Array.prototype.slice.call()
类数组与数组之间的转换
立即执行函数
立即执行函数
立即执行函数
js全局函数
js7个全局函数
全局
论文思路
论文思路
论文思路
padSrart
E6新增补充头和补充为
padSrart,padEnd
padEnd
E6新增补充头和补充为
padSrart,padEnd
charCodeAt
charCodeAt和charAt
获取字符unicode编码
charAt
charCodeAt和charAt
获取字符unicode编码
对象属性
js对象
属性个数
属性个数
js对象
属性个数
科学研究
idea
一些想法
虚拟dom
虚拟dom及diff算法
vdom,diff
虚拟dom及diff算法
vdom,diff
diff
虚拟dom及diff算法
vdom,diff
虚拟dom及diff算法
vdom,diff
登录
登录
登录
vuex
vuex
vuex相关内容
开发笔记
新数据容器开发笔记
开发笔记
bitmap
bitmap原理
bitmap
css3垂直居中4种方式
DNS
css3垂直居中4种方式
CSS动画
DNS
css3动画:transition&animation
transition&animation
DNS
css3动画:transition&animation
圣杯布局和双飞翼
圣杯布局和双飞翼
圣杯布局和双飞翼
flex
圣杯布局和双飞翼
圣杯布局和双飞翼
找工作记录
找工作记录
找工作记录
函数柯里化
函数柯里化
函数柯里化
路由组件懒加载
vue性能优化
vue性能优化
v-if/show的合理使用
vue性能优化
vue性能优化
for循环中添加key
vue性能优化
vue性能优化
图片懒加载
vue性能优化
vue性能优化
减少watch的使用
vue性能优化
vue性能优化
DNS劫持
DNS劫持
内容
tcp
TCP/UDP
比较
udp
TCP/UDP
比较
cookie
cookie和session
基本内容和属性
session
cookie和session
基本内容和属性
moudle.exports,exports
commonjs&es6
内容、比较
export,export default
commonjs&es6
内容、比较
promise
promise
必会10题
斐波那契
斐波那契非递归
实现代码
非递归
斐波那契非递归
实现代码
闭包
闭包
应用场景
应用场景
闭包
应用场景
ObjectDefineProperty
ObjectDefineProperty缺点
双向绑定vue2.0的双向绑定缺点
缺点
ObjectDefineProperty缺点
双向绑定vue2.0的双向绑定缺点
svg
地理数据可视化
canvas/svg/webgl
webgl
地理数据可视化
canvas/svg/webgl
Promise
Promise串行和并行
串行和并行
串行、并行
Promise串行和并行
串行和并行
git命令
git命令
面试常考
toString()
rgb与16进制颜色转换
颜色值
parseInt()
rgb与16进制颜色转换
颜色值
Vue-Router
Vue-Router
路由原理
路由原理
Vue-Router
路由原理
encodeURL
encodeUrl
url加密
encodeURLComponent
encodeUrl
url加密
nodejs
nodejs与浏览器
区别
浏览器
nodejs与浏览器
区别
nextTick
nextTick
vue.nextTick
MD5
MD5与SHA
web安全传输协议
SHA
MD5与SHA
web安全传输协议
Typescript
Typescript
学习笔记
Apache
Apache\Nginx
核心概念
单线程
NodeJs单线程高并发原理
核心概念
非阻塞IO
NodeJs单线程高并发原理
核心概念
事件驱动/事件循环
NodeJs单线程高并发原理
核心概念
React基本
React
基本学习